Benefits of Enterprise Telephone Solutions for Telecommuting
Business phone systems offer enhanced connectivity features that are essential for remote work environments. Staff can use these solutions to make and receive calls from any place, eliminating the constraints of a traditional office setting. This versatility enables groups to keep in touch regardless of location, ensuring that teamwork can continue smoothly. With functionalities like call forwarding and voicemail-to-email, remote workers can manage their communications efficiently, leading to boosted performance and responsiveness.
Another significant advantage is the implementation of advanced features that improve the quality of interactions. Numerous corporate telephony solutions come loaded with video conferencing, instant messaging, and team collaboration tools, allowing for smooth exchanges among staff. Such capabilities help connect between office-based and home-based staff, fostering a greater sense of community and involvement. This not only enhances job satisfaction but also helps maintain a workplace atmosphere even when staff are dispersed across different sites.
Additionally, these telecommunication solutions are often more affordable compared to using multiple communication platforms. By combining communication functions into a centralized system, businesses can reduce overhead costs and streamline their workflow. Telecommuting can often lead to higher costs in terms of technology and tools required for effective communication; however, a robust enterprise telephony solution can mitigate these costs while delivering a reliable and scalable solution for expanding businesses.

Selecting the Right Business Phone System
Choosing the best business phone system is vital for ensuring effective communication in a remote work environment. Consider your business size and unique communication needs when assessing different business phones. If your team is large and requires enhanced features such as call forwarding, voicemail to email, or video conferencing, opt for a strong business telephone system crafted to support high volumes of calls. Make sure to determine whether you need a cloud-based or on-premises system, as both has specific advantages according to your company’s infrastructure.
Cost is yet another key factor in your decision making process. While some business telephone systems may come with a higher upfront cost, assessing total ownership expenses, including maintenance and potential upgrades, is crucial. Look for providers that offer modifiable pricing plans that meet your budget while still delivering the features necessary for your operations. It's also wise to investigate any additional fees for services like international calling or extra lines as these can influence overall expenses.
Finally, consider the level of support and integration features offered by different telephone systems. A system that seamlessly integrates with existing software tools and applications enhances productivity, making communication more streamlined. Ensure that your chosen business phone system provides superb customer support and tech assistance, especially during the initial setup phase. This will help your remote team acclimate quickly and effectively to their new communication tools.
